Solve the problem. Unless stated otherwise, assume that the projectile flight is ideal, that the launch angle is measured from t
kirill115 [55]

Answer:

d = 185.26 meters

Explanation:

It is given that,

Launching angle of the projectile, \theta=26^{\circ}

Initial speed of the projectile, u = 48 m/s

Let at distance d the projectile hits the ground from the launch point. It is equal to range of the projectile. Its formula is given by :

d=\dfrac{u^2\ sin2\theta}{g}

Substituting all the values in above formula. So, we get :

d=\dfrac{(48)^2\ sin2(26)}{9.8}

d = 185.26 meters

So, the distance between the launch point and the point where it hits is 185.26 meters. Hence, this is the required solution.
